OUR MISSION
At ENaBL, our mission is to lead the way in the education, research, and promotion of agriculturally grown building materials, emphasizing their vast benefits to health, the environment, and regional economies.
On our farm-based learning campus, we offer hands-on, experiential learning in a unique setting that allows visitors to engage directly with sustainable, farm-grown building products. With our collection of demonstration buildings, each featuring unique construction materials and techniques, our campus presents an immersive opportunity to explore the varied benefits of these natural materials, all conveniently gathered in one place. Through close monitoring and research, we will demonstrate how these buildings exemplify the principles of healthy, low-carbon, and green construction, demonstrating that sustainability can align with both human well-being and environmental stewardship.
We envision a future where thriving local economies revolve around natural building solutions, connecting farmers, agricultural educators, manufacturers, designers, contractors, homeowners, and other stakeholders. By fostering collaboration and embracing innovation, we are enhancing the accessibility and appeal of regionally grown building materials for everyone. LENDERS, INSURERS,
PERMITTING OFFICIALS
Building with natural materials is a practice that dates back to humanity's first shelters. While many of these products meet modern building codes, they often remain unfamiliar to underwriters compared to traditional stick-built homes that are so ubiquitous. Our mission is to demystify these materials, sharing research and studies that demonstrate their resilience, safety, and efficiency in both new home construction and remodeling projects.
